Seeking some advice... My Black Widow has lost some of its color/webbing over the last two months. Any ideas? Too much light not enough? Or something else?? Light is a hydra 26 about 13" off the top of water of my 20g nuvo with intensity about 45ish. Parameters of the tank are stable. Also feeding twice a week ( LRS, mysis, raw market shrimp). Any help or suggestions would be great. Thanks in advance!
Posted pics are when I got it and it currently. Roughly a 2 month timeline.
